Follow on XEmailPrintOpen Extended ReactionsFormer TCU quarterback Josh Hoover has committed to Indiana after visiting this weekend, sources told ESPN's Pete Thamel on Sunday. Hoover, who became TCU's starter during the 2023 season, set a school record in 2024 with 3,949 passing yards.

  • With Fernando Mendoza expected to enter the NFL draft, Hoover is projected to start for the Hoosiers next season. Hoover, who originally committed to Indiana during Tom Allen's tenure before signing with the Horned Frogs, will enter next season as college football's leading returning passer with 9,629 yards and is second in touchdown passes with 71.
  • He has 16 career 300-yard games and three with more than 400 yards. Hoover will enroll in January.
  • Curt Cignetti also brought in quarterbacks Kurtis Rourke and Mendoza through the transfer portal. Hoover, who ranks No.
  • 15 in ESPN's transfer portal rankings and as the No.
  • 5 quarterback, has one year of eligibility remaining.
